Data Science with Python - Basic Concepts

Lab Steps

Data Science with Python - Basic Concepts
About Lab Challenges

Lab challenges are hands-on labs with the gloves off. You jump into an auto-provisioned cloud environment and are given a goal to accomplish. No instructions, no hints. To pass, you'll have a limited time to demonstrate your problem-solving skills and get the checks that inspect the state of your lab environment.

Challenge Description

In this Lab, you will be challenged on your knowledge of Python for Data Science, in particular on three important aspects: Programming, Data Management, and Visualization. The idea is to test your ability to deal with standard data science requests.

Before starting this lab, you are strongly encouraged to take the following courses:

Your data science skills will be challenged, and by the end of this lab, you should have a deep understanding of how Python is used in Data Science.

What will be assessed

  • manipulate data using Pandas
  • build simple Data Science application using Python
  • create a plot using Matplotlib
  • join two (or more) DataFrames
  • transform data using Pandas

Intended audience

  • Data Scientists
  • Data Engineers
  • Python Backend Developers


  • Python
  • Pandas
  • Matplotlib
About the Author
Andrea is a Data Scientist at Cloud Academy. He is passionate about statistical modeling and machine learning algorithms, especially for solving business tasks.

He holds a PhD in Statistics, and he has published in several peer-reviewed academic journals. He is also the author of the book Applied Machine Learning with Python.